甲基磺酸镧催化合成无毒增塑剂柠檬酸三丁酯

摘    要:合成了甲基磺酸镧,研究了以甲基磺酸镧为催化剂合成无毒增塑剂柠檬酸三丁酯,考察了催化剂用量、醇酸物质的量比、反应温度等因素对反应结果的影响,对合成的产品进行了红外光谱分析。实验结果表明,甲基磺酸镧催化合成柠檬酸三丁酯的最佳条件为:n(正丁醇)∶n(柠檬酸)=4.50∶1,催化剂用量为0.25%(以酸的物质的量计),反应温度120~130°C,在最佳反应条件下,柠檬酸三丁酯收率在98.5%以上。反应结束后,催化剂通过简单的相分离即可重复使用。甲基磺酸镧重复使用5次后,其催化活性无明显下降,产品收率仍可达到90%以上。

Synthesis of Nontoxic Plasticizer Tri-n-butyl Citrate Using Lanthanum Methanesulfonate as Catalyst

Abstract:Lanthanum methanesulfonate was synthesized and used as a catalyst in the esterification of citric acid with butanol.The effects of amount of catalyst,alcohol/acid molar ratio and reaction temperature were investigated.The products were analyzed by means of FT IR spectroscopy.The optimum conditions for the synthesis of TBC over lanthanum methanesulfonate are: molar ratio of butanol to citric acid,4.50∶1;amount of catalyst,0.25%(molar percentage of citric acid) and reaction temperature,120~130°C.The yield can be over 98.5% under optimum conditions.The catalyst can be reused by simple phase-separation after reaction.It was used repeatedly for 5 times without obvious loss of activity and with the yield still over 90.0%.
